This paper examines Ortega y Gasset’s view of love as a spatial phenomenon. Drawing on his philosophical anthropology, it explores how love manifests as phenomenon of the soul, wherein the lover transfers their center of gravity to another person. The argument emphasizes that love is spatial because human beings are spatial, and space is always a perspective. Ortega distinguishes between mathematical and sentimental geometries: love disrupts the linearity of geometric space and opens access to a new dimension: sentimental space. Additionally, the paper references two letters from Rilke’s epistolary corpus that poetically amplify and resonate with Ortega’s interpretation of love.
